Cline
Open-source autonomous coding agent that lives in your IDE and can edit files, run terminal commands, and use the browser.
What is Cline?
Cline is an open-source AI coding agent that runs as a VS Code (and compatible editor) extension. It can read and edit your codebase, execute terminal commands, browse the web for documentation, and iterate on its own output with your approval at each step. It supports plugging in different model providers, including Claude and local models, giving developers control over cost and capability.
Key features
- Open-source and self-hostable
- Bring-your-own-model support
- Terminal and browser tool use
- Human-in-the-loop approval steps
Pricing
FreemiumFree and open-source; you pay only for the underlying model API calls you connect.
